Affinití is made up of Emer Barry (Soprano), Aisling Ennis (Harp) and Mary McCague (Violin). All three are classically trained and have a Masters degree in their chosen disciplines but it is their unique sound and their genuine connection with one another that makes them truly special. Their charity single O Holy Night which reached Number 1 in the Irish download charts at Christmas 2014. It currently has almost 3 million views on YouTube. They've also performed on stage with Kanye West, Michael Bublé, Sinead O'Connor and Westlife as they do their own take on popular music.
Affiniti made their American debut in 2014 after bein spotted by Bing Crosby's nephew. Now with Covid restrictions, they've decided to put on an online Christmas concert from Powerscourt House on December 17th
